Sushma hands over Dornier plane to Seychelles President

New Delhi: In an effort to boost the defence relations with Seychelles, India on Tuesday handed over a Dornier aircraft to visiting Seychelles President Danny Faure at Palam Technical
Area here. The aircraft was handed over by External Affairs Minister Sushma Swaraj in the presence of her junior minister General V K Singh.
The aircraft will enhance surveillance capability of Seychelles to tackle maritime threats.

Speaking on the occasion, President Faure said, “On behalf of the people of Seychelles and the Government, I would like to say thank you to India. We will always be a faithful friend and partner to India. Long live our healthy relations.” “To enhance the surveillance capability of Seychelles to tackle maritime threats, our Prime Minister had announced the gifting of a second Dornier aircraft during his landmark visit to Seychelles in March 2015,” said Swaraj.
